Rental Karting Question 24 Hour rental karting, drivers wanted

We are looking for a few more drivers to join our team for the Teesside 24 Hour Championship in 2026. We have a team entered in the hire kart class.

Just to be upfront: we are a group of rookies and our main goal is to have a blast, stay on the track, and not to finish last! We have one driver with experience in the British 24-hour race, but for the rest of us, it’s all about the experience and the fun of endurance racing.

We are aiming for a solid team of 6 for each round. Here is where we currently have space:

Campillos, Spain (1st–3rd May): 1 to 2 seats available

Le Mans, France (10th–12th July): 1 to 2 seats available

Teesside, UK (7th–9th August): 1 seat available

Spa, Belgium (4th–6th September): 1 to 2 seats available

If you fancy joining a low-pressure team for some bucket-list tracks, we’d love to have you.

You can check out more details on the races and the series here: https://teessidemotorsports.co.uk/karting/24hr-karting/

If you're interested in joining us for 1, 2 or 3 of the races, let's talk.
